Assessment of natural radioactivity and associated radiological hazards in the soil samples collected from industrial area of Ranipet, Tamil Nadu

This preliminary and extensive study on assessing radiological hazards with spatial distribution in 21 soil samples around an abandoned industry premise, one of the most contaminated areas in Ranipet, India, was carried out. The mean activity concentration of 238U (93 ± 6 Bq kg−1) was higher, whereas 232Th (20 ± 6 Bq kg−1) and 40K (276 ± 23 Bq kg−1) were lower than the world average values. The results were compared with different industries operating in various countries. The radiological parameters as well as radiation detriment for different organs in humans were calculated. The multivariate statistical analyses revealed that 238U was the prime contributor to the natural radioactivity in the present study area.
